Output e69afbf94a3d60729db6841c3c9332e4247c9112598a90670f3436c7b0836865:1

value
3560993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e172c046d0dcbbb3e9798776540691fdb4b81b9 OP_EQUAL
address
38ovPXByKQDPfcDjbzydKfCmGoJ7BFvsPp
transaction
e69afbf94a3d60729db6841c3c9332e4247c9112598a90670f3436c7b0836865
spent
true